Tecticornia pergranulata subsp. divaricata (Paul G.Wilson) K.A.Sheph. & Paul G.Wilson APNI* Synonyms: Halosarcia pergranulata subsp. divaricata K.A.Sheph. & Paul G.Wilson APNI*
Description: Spikes terete; lower lobes of perianth shallow and scarcely overlapping lateral lobes.
Distribution and occurrence:
NSW subdivisions: NWP, NFWP
Other Australian states: Qld Vic. S.A.
